Basco vs Szeged Climate & Distance Between

Hungary flag
  • The distance between Basco, Philippines and Szeged, Hungary is approximately 9,247 km or 5,746 mi.
  • To reach Basco in this distance one would set out from Szeged bearing 67.4°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Basco bearing 137° or SE .
  • Basco has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Szeged has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• The mean temperature is 15.5 °C (27.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.1 °C (29°F) less in Basco.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2352.9 mm (92.6 in) more which is equivalent to 2352.9 l/m² (57.75 US gal/ft²) or 23,529,000 l/ha (2,515,406 US gal/ac) more. About 5 3/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25° higher in Basco than in Szeged.
  • Relative humidity levels are 8.2%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 16.8°C (30.2°F) higher.
